This resource is designed for English as a Second Language (ESL) learners at CEFR levels A2 to B2. With this material, students will be able to:
Build fluency and confidence in spoken English.
Practice individual dialogues and monologues on personal topics.
Develop critical thinking and creativity through open-ended questions.
Improve pronunciation, coherence, and vocabulary in a flexible learning environment.
Prepare for oral exams, classroom presentations, and formal assessments.
